#c28d8e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#c28d8e is composed of 76.1% red, 55.3% green and 55.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 27.3% magenta, 26.8% yellow and 23.9% black. It has a hue angle of 358.9 degrees, a saturation of 30.3% and a lightness of 65.7%. #c28d8e color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#851b1d. Closest websafe color is: #cc9999.

#c28d8e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#c28d8e has RGB values of R:194, G:141, B:142 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.27, Y:0.27, K:0.24. Its decimal value is 12750222.

Shades and Tints of #c28d8e

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010101 is the darkest color, while #f9f3f3 is the lightest one.
